Im thinking of buying a HP Pavilion dv6-3210us and I was wondering if I would run into any compatibility issues when running linux.
Does anybody have one and can tell me if they have any problems?

You should not have any issues with this lappy except I think your 'Fn' and your multimedia keys will be dead, because I have HP Pavilion G62 ( http://h10025.www1.hp.com/ewfrf/wc/docu … ct=4201183 ) and got those issues with the keys (i think the keyboard is the same, not sure about the bios ver) and did manage to workaround that by assigning the WIN + combination instead using the FN key. As for the left oriented multimedia keys, none of them worked for me.
I have read somewhere regarding this issue on Linux and it is connected with the BIOS which HP is not planning to release a new version to fix this, while everything is supported for WINdo`uS (that sucks for real). (there is a new version of BIOS version F.35 A on their main site which broke my LEDs and was supposed to fix the dead keyboard keys.)
